We booked a penthouse suite with a plunge pool at Zafiro Mallorca. The room was large and clean and our rooftop was huge! We had a bath, separate open walk in shower and toilet in a room with a door (not clear from photos on the websites) and the sink was separate outside the room. The plunge pool is not heated which meant it was cold on arrival but as the weather heated up over the week, it was much warmer.
Food was as expected for an all inclusive at the buffet restaurant, a good selection of food with the usual children's options. The restaurant/bar by the pool has a good menu and cooks food to order at lunchtime and this was excellent.
The pools were clean and every morning the cleaners washed the tiles around the sunbeds to ensure it was perfect. They also cleaned the pools every morning with nets ready for the day. The managers came out on a morning to ensure the sunbeds were not reserved and removed any towels that were left unattended. It is a shame this wasn't repeated through the day as it was very hard to get a sunbed after going out on a morning, but luckily, we had the rooftop sunbeds.
Evening entertainment was hit and miss. Some acts were amazing, others were awful, again pretty standard for an all inclusive.
The reception staff were lovely as were all the bar staff, waiters and entertainment team. The maids always spoke when passing and the staff all seem happy and approachable. Our son was too old for the mini club but the mini disco was good and had very enthusiastic staff!
Location wise, the hotel is about a ten minute walk from the beach and shops. Perfect location. Mobility wise, the hotel is pretty much level, just a couple of stairs after reception, but there were more disabled friendly routes you could use if needed. The walk to the beach is slightly downhill and uphill coming back but not steep.
We did dine out a few times in Can Picafort to vary our meals a bit and for a main and a round of drinks, this cost around 60-70 euros for three of us.
We think the hotel deserves its 4 star rating. It really is a beautiful hotel with wonderful staff.

We were left pretty disappointed with our stay here. For a four-star hotel, the experience fell short in a number of ways.
There were a few small but frustrating issues, including a charge of €2/day to use the safe, and an empty fridge despite being on an all-inclusive package. Not even bottled water was stocked. There were no tea or coffee-making facilities in the room, no iron, and no shaver outlet. Room was incredibly basic and felt tired and in need of repairs. We noticed loose handles in the bathroom, at the pool, and in the lifts. Broken tiles in the pool. Housekeeping doesn’t happen on Wednesdays or Sundays, and pool towels can only be exchanged every other day, which felt unnecessarily restrictive.
Breakfast was a bit underwhelming. There was no table service for tea or coffee - just a self-serve machine that wasn’t great. But overall, the evening food was decent with a few cuisine-themed nights during the week. The pool bar at lunch was a highlight. It was nice to be waited on, and the food there was a refreshing change from the buffet, though some items did overlap, especially for kids. We had access to one a la carte dining experience as part of our all-inclusive package. Ice cream was available on tap during the day.
The kids’ entertainment was genuinely excellent. Our toddler loved the mini disco, daily games, and the koala hotel mascot. The mini club staff were warm, engaged, and a real standout. All kids who attend the games receive a medal and certificate the night before they leave. We also had a great experience with the hotel photographer, and all the staff we interacted with were friendly and helpful.
One real plus was the NFC wristbands which could be used to unlock our room door and charge extras to the room. This was super convenient - a small feature that made a big difference.
Overall, a few great moments but too many frustrations that left it feeling more like a 3*.
